How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Rum Village?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Rum Village Studio Apartments | $996 | $725 | $1,228 |
| Rum Village 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,275 | $725 | $2,432 |
| Rum Village 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,536 | $750 | $2,175 |
| Rum Village 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,574 | $1,400 | $1,713 |
| Rum Village 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,800 | $1,800 | $1,800 |
